Transaction 5936fc2584e3a25e9a8ebafd2490b6b55f004b33f5344297ea2ed19f23ba63aa

1 Input
2 Outputs
  • 5936fc2584e3a25e9a8ebafd2490b6b55f004b33f5344297ea2ed19f23ba63aa:0
  • value  62000000
    address  19yWgmmYrLFeCRpexszEkzB9SPN2UdyGhg
  • 5936fc2584e3a25e9a8ebafd2490b6b55f004b33f5344297ea2ed19f23ba63aa:1
  • value  24292019
    address  17PKjHVWFr1jKzWGV2vgz48wNuXPKfvMoc